Nomura Internship 2027–2028: Programs, Deadlines & How to Apply

Last updated: July 2026

Nomura’s IB analyst class takes roughly 40 to 50 summer analysts at an acceptance rate near 8 to 10 percent, which is tight for Japan’s largest investment bank and one of the few global franchises built from a Lehman Brothers acquisition. For the 2027–2028 cycle (you apply during 2027, you intern in summer 2028), IB and Global Markets applications are expected to open around January 2027 with a deadline near late March, and Nomura reviews every application on a rolling basis. Here is the catch most candidates miss: Nomura enforces a strict one-application-per-recruitment-cycle rule globally. Pick the wrong division and you can't reapply that year.

What Is a Nomura Internship?

A Nomura internship is a paid, 10-week summer placement at Japan’s largest investment bank and securities firm, founded in 1925 and made global by its 2008 acquisition of Lehman Brothers’ Asia-Pacific and European operations. Summer analysts rotate through a one-week training boot camp before spending nine weeks embedded in a sector coverage group, trading desk, or technology team. Nomura’s flat organizational structure is a genuine differentiator: the firm’s own FAQ promises “high personal visibility, exposure to senior management, and the platform for assuming significant responsibility early in your career”. Interns rate the experience 4.3 out of 5 on Glassdoor with a 4.5 out of 5 for compensation, and the firm employs 28,677 people globally across Tokyo, New York, London, Hong Kong, and Singapore.

When Do Nomura Internship Applications Open for 2027–2028?

Nomura’s calendar splits by division and region: IB and Global Markets open earliest, with a roughly three-month window starting in January; Technology and corporate functions follow in July; EMEA opens in September. All of it's rolling. For the summer 2028 cycle, the pattern from the documented 2027 round projects IB and Global Markets postings opening around January 2027 with a deadline near late March 2027. that's about 17 months before the summer 2028 start, roughly in line with other bulge-bracket banks. The critical fact is the one-application-per-cycle rule: you get one shot across all Nomura programs globally, so the division you choose in January is the only one you will be considered for.

Why You Must Apply the Week Applications Open

Nomura says it plainly in the official FAQ: “Applications are reviewed on a rolling basis, which means we screen, interview, and make offers while the program is still accepting applications. Therefore, we encourage you to submit your application early.” That isn't a suggestion. Rolling means seats fill while the window is still technically open, and Nomura’s IB analyst class of roughly 40 to 50 is far smaller than the classes at JPMorgan or Goldman Sachs. Fewer seats, rolling review, and a one-application-per-cycle rule that makes a rejection final for the entire year. The math favors whoever submits first.

Which Nomura Internship Programs Should You Target?

Nomura runs five core summer analyst tracks in the Americas, each feeding a distinct full-time pipeline. The firm also offers internships across corporate functions like International Wealth Management, HR, Compliance, and Finance. Which one should you pick? The honest answer matters more here than at most banks, because Nomura’s one-application-per-cycle rule means your choice is irrevocable.

ProgramFocusDurationKey skills
Investment BankingM&A advisory, ECM, leveraged finance, sector coverage (TMT, Healthcare, FIG, Consumer, Greentech)10 weeksFinancial modeling, valuation, deal analysis, accounting, communication
Global MarketsSales, Trading, Structuring, Research across Fixed Income, Equities, Client Financing10 weeksMarket awareness, quantitative skills, trading aptitude, product knowledge
TechnologySoftware development, business analysis, technical support across all business lines9–10 weeksJava, C#, C++, Python, React, SQL, system design
Risk ManagementOperational risk, credit risk, market risk, new business group9–10 weeksAnalytical skills, risk modeling, attention to detail
Sales & Trading (Instinet)Electronic trading and execution services at Nomura’s S&T subsidiary10 weeksMarket microstructure, quantitative analysis, trading systems

See all programs on the official internship page. And note the split calendar: IB and Global Markets open around January, Technology opens around July, and EMEA opens around September. Plan your single application accordingly.

What Are the Eligibility Requirements?

Nomura publishes consistent requirements across its summer analyst postings:

Graduation window: December 2028 to June 2029 for the summer 2028 cycle (penultimate-year undergraduates).

Academics: all degree disciplines accepted. “A finance related degree isn't a requirement.” Outstanding academic qualifications and a strong GPA are expected, though no specific numeric minimum appears in most US job descriptions.

One application per cycle: you may apply to one Nomura program per recruitment cycle globally. If rejected, you can't reapply to another division in the same year. “Any attempt to bypass the single application allowance will result in all applications being marked as duplicates.”

Work authorization: varies by country and division. Check the specific job description carefully. Visa sponsorship for US summer analyst roles is uncertain based on community reports.

What GPA Does Nomura Actually Require?

No hard cutoff is published in most US job descriptions. The language is “outstanding academic qualifications” and “strong GPA,” which is typical investment-bank vagueness. Community consensus from Wall Street Oasis and GraduatesFirst puts 3.5+ as competitive for front-office roles (IB and Global Markets) and 3.0+ as a minimum screen that might pass depending on the division. GraduatesFirst recommends 3.8+ for maximum competitiveness. But Nomura explicitly says all academic disciplines are welcome and a finance degree isn't required. What compensates for a lower GPA? Relevant project work, market awareness, and a credible answer to “Why Nomura specifically?”

What Skills Does Nomura Look For, and How Do You Build Them?

Five core summer analyst program descriptions plus Nomura’s official careers FAQ paint a consistent picture of what the firm screens for. Communication and teamwork appear everywhere, which makes sense for a firm whose three stated values are “entrepreneurial leadership, teamwork, and integrity.” Quantitative and analytical skills show up across IB, Global Markets, Risk, and Instinet. But the technical asks diverge sharply by division: IB wants DCF modeling and three-statement analysis, Global Markets wants macro awareness and trading ideas, and Technology lists Java, C#, C++, Python, React, and SQL. The unifying thread is global market awareness, especially knowledge of Asian markets, which is Nomura’s natural differentiator as Japan’s largest investment bank.

What Is the Nomura Application and Interview Process Like?

Nomura’s interview process varies by region. In the Americas, there is no HireVue and no online assessment at the initial stage. EMEA and Asia-Pacific add AON tests and video interviews before the final round:

1. Apply at the Nomura Global Campus portal with a CV, educational history, location and division selection, and motivation questions. No cover letter is required. Remember: one application per cycle, so choose your division carefully.

2. EMEA and Asia-Pacific only: online assessments. AON numerical reasoning (37 questions in 12 minutes) plus logical reasoning (12 questions in 12 minutes). You must complete them within 5 days of receiving the invite. Americas candidates skip this step.

3. First interview. In the Americas, a phone interview with a business-area representative (typically an associate). In EMEA and Asia-Pacific, a HireVue video interview (6 to 7 questions, roughly 30 seconds prep and 3 minutes per answer) followed by a phone round.

4. Final interviews (Superday). In the Americas, 3 to 4 back-to-back sessions with an associate, VP, and ED or MD. Questions mix behavioral (STAR format, “Why Nomura?”, deal discussions) with technical (DCF, three financial statements, enterprise value vs. equity value). Difficulty is moderate. Global market awareness and Asia knowledge are valued differentiators.

A note on AI: Nomura’s FAQ explicitly states that “third-party assistance (human or AI tools) is prohibited during any online assessments and interview process.” Prepare with real practice, not shortcuts. How Do You Stand Out When One Application Is All You Get?

Three moves, all executable before January 2027. First, choose your division deliberately. Nomura’s one-application-per-cycle rule means a rejection in IB closes every other Nomura door for the year, so be honest about where your skills and evidence are strongest. Second, submit in the first week. Rolling review plus a class of 40 to 50 means late applicants compete for whatever seats remain. Third, show genuine Asia and global-market awareness. Nomura’s identity is built on its Japanese heritage and cross-border franchise. A candidate who can discuss Asian macro trends, cross-border M&A, or Nomura’s Greentech franchise in a Superday will stand out from the generic “I want to do IB” pitch. And the best way to prove analytical skills is to arrive with a finished project: a financial model, a deal memo, or a data-analysis deliverable that answers “tell me about a time you analyzed a company” with an artifact instead of an anecdote.

FAQ

Can I still apply for a Nomura summer 2027 internship?

IB and Global Markets for summer 2027 closed on March 31, 2026. Technology and Corporate Functions typically open around July, so those may still be available for the 2027 cycle. EMEA opens in September 2026 for summer 2027. If you missed the front-office window, the summer 2028 cycle is the next shot: IB and Global Markets are expected to open around January 2027.

When do Nomura internship applications open for summer 2028?

Based on the documented 2027 cycle, expect IB and Global Markets to open around January 2027 with a deadline near late March 2027. Technology and Corporate Functions typically open in July 2027. EMEA opens around September 2027. Nomura has not posted 2028 dates yet, so check nomura.com/careers/early-careers and the Nomura Global Campus portal starting in late 2026.

Is Nomura internship hiring rolling?

Yes. Nomura’s official FAQ says it reviews applications “on a rolling basis” and screens, interviews, and makes offers while the program is still accepting applications. Seats fill as strong candidates are found, so submitting within the first week of a posting going live meaningfully improves your odds.

What GPA do you need for a Nomura internship?

Nomura doesn't publish a hard GPA cutoff in most US job descriptions, instead asking for “outstanding academic qualifications” and a “strong GPA.” Community consensus puts 3.5+ as competitive for front-office roles and 3.0+ as a minimum screen. All academic disciplines are accepted and a finance degree isn't required.

What is the Nomura interview process like?

In the Americas, there is no HireVue. After a phone interview with a junior banker, finalists attend a Superday with 3 to 4 back-to-back interviews with an associate, VP, and ED or MD. Questions mix behavioral (STAR, “Why Nomura?”) with technical (DCF, financial statements, deal discussions). Global market awareness and Asia knowledge are valued differentiators.

Do Nomura interns get return offers?

Nomura says its summer intern program “is a key pipeline” and offers are extended to “strong performers.” The firm relies predominantly on intern conversion to fill its full-time graduate class. Community reports suggest return-offer rates vary by division and year. No official numeric rate is published.

Are Nomura internships paid?

Yes. Global Markets summer analysts earn a pro-rated base of $110,000 per year per the official job description. Levels.fyi data shows SWE interns at roughly $50 per hour ($8,750 per month) in New York. Housing stipends have ranged from $1,000 per month to $3,500 lump sum in recent years.

Can I apply to multiple Nomura programs?

No. Nomura enforces a strict one-application-per-recruitment-cycle rule globally. If your application is unsuccessful, you can't apply to another Nomura program in the same academic year. Any attempt to bypass this policy will result in all applications being marked as duplicates and none will be considered.
